diff --git a/12/Dockerfile b/12/Dockerfile index a6c7f55..a5e24aa 100644 --- a/12/Dockerfile +++ b/12/Dockerfile @@ -1,4 +1,4 @@ -FROM bfren/alpine-s6:alpine3.18-5.1.0 +FROM bfren/alpine-s6:alpine3.18-5.1.1 LABEL org.opencontainers.image.source="https://github.com/bfren/docker-postgresql" diff --git a/13/Dockerfile b/13/Dockerfile index 8ceebc0..a298654 100644 --- a/13/Dockerfile +++ b/13/Dockerfile @@ -1,4 +1,4 @@ -FROM bfren/alpine-s6:alpine3.19-5.1.0 +FROM bfren/alpine-s6:alpine3.19-5.1.1 LABEL org.opencontainers.image.source="https://github.com/bfren/docker-postgresql" diff --git a/14/Dockerfile b/14/Dockerfile index 49fe960..744e62d 100644 --- a/14/Dockerfile +++ b/14/Dockerfile @@ -1,4 +1,4 @@ -FROM bfren/alpine-s6:alpine3.19-5.1.0 +FROM bfren/alpine-s6:alpine3.19-5.1.1 LABEL org.opencontainers.image.source="https://github.com/bfren/docker-postgresql" diff --git a/15/Dockerfile b/15/Dockerfile index ba80e21..03e43d3 100644 --- a/15/Dockerfile +++ b/15/Dockerfile @@ -1,4 +1,4 @@ -FROM bfren/alpine-s6:alpine3.19-5.1.0 +FROM bfren/alpine-s6:alpine3.19-5.1.1 LABEL org.opencontainers.image.source="https://github.com/bfren/docker-postgresql" diff --git a/16/Dockerfile b/16/Dockerfile index 8406d74..d90b73c 100644 --- a/16/Dockerfile +++ b/16/Dockerfile @@ -1,4 +1,4 @@ -FROM bfren/alpine-s6:alpine3.19-5.1.0 +FROM bfren/alpine-s6:alpine3.19-5.1.1 LABEL org.opencontainers.image.source="https://github.com/bfren/docker-postgresql" diff --git a/VERSION b/VERSION index a0cd9f0..50e47c8 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-3.1.0 \ No newline at end of file +3.1.1 \ No newline at end of file diff --git a/generate-dockerfiles.sh b/generate-dockerfiles.sh index 72b3e3e..126ed4d 100755 --- a/generate-dockerfiles.sh +++ b/generate-dockerfiles.sh @@ -4,7 +4,7 @@ set -euo pipefail docker pull bfren/alpine -BASE_VERSION="5.1.0" +BASE_VERSION="5.1.1" echo "Base: ${BASE_VERSION}" POSTGRESQL_VERSIONS="12 13 14 15 16" diff --git a/overlay/etc/nu/scripts/bf-postgresql/dump.nu b/overlay/etc/nu/scripts/bf-postgresql/dump.nu index a9ad8dd..6aa6723 100644 --- a/overlay/etc/nu/scripts/bf-postgresql/dump.nu +++ b/overlay/etc/nu/scripts/bf-postgresql/dump.nu @@ -8,7 +8,7 @@ export def main [] { # create backup directories let backup_dir = create_backup_dir - let temp_dir = create_temp_dir + let temp_dir = bf fs make_temp_dir # dump cluster and save to dump file let dump_file = $"($temp_dir)/(bf env PG_DUMP_BASENAME).sql" @@ -62,13 +62,3 @@ def create_backup_dir [] { if ($dir | bf fs is_not_dir) { bf write error "Unable to create backup directory." dump/create_backup_dir } $dir } - -# Create a temporary directory -def create_temp_dir [] { - # create temporary directory - let dir = { ^mktemp -d -t backup.XXXXXX } | bf handle dump/create_temp_dir - - # return if directory exists - if ($dir | bf fs is_not_dir) { bf write error "Unable to create temporary directory." dump/create_temp_dir } - $dir -}